by Head Coach Joel Braden

The El Dorado Springs boys basketball team traveled to Sherwood Tuesday to begin their season and left with an 87-72 loss.

The Sherwood Marksmen jumped out to an early 26-10 first quarter lead and never looked back. The Bulldogs trailed 49-32 at the half.

Shelby McKinney led the Bulldogs with 18 points and 9 rebounds. Derek Hayes had 14 points and Kaiden Simmons had 10 points.

The Bulldogs travel to Warsaw this week for the Warsaw Tournament. El Dorado is the six seed and will play the third seed Butler Bears on Tuesday at 7:30 p.m.
